


Virat Kohli
Babar Azam

Virat Kohli
Sachin Tendulkar

Rohit Sharma
MS Dhoni

Jasprit Bumrah
Mitchell Starc
Hashim Amla has accumulated a total of 23235 runs combined - across all formats in international cricket and T20 leagues while Phil Salt has amassed a total of 10663 combined, in the same category. Hashim Amla is superior than Phil Salt on the big stage - purely going by total runs scored.
Player | Test | ODI | T20(I) | T20 | Total Centuries |
|---|---|---|---|---|---|
Hashim Amla | 28 | 27 | 0 | 2 | 57 |
Phil Salt | 0 | 1 | 4 | 4 | 9 |
Player | Innings | Runs | Average | 100s | Highest Score |
|---|---|---|---|---|---|
Hashim Amla | 215 | 9282 | 46.64 | 28 | 311 |
Phil Salt | 0 | 0 | 0 | 0 | 0 |
Player | Innings | Runs | Average | 100s | Highest Score |
|---|---|---|---|---|---|
Hashim Amla | 178 | 8113 | 49.46 | 27 | 159 |
Phil Salt | 31 | 988 | 31.87 | 1 | 122 |
Player | Innings | Runs | Average | 100s | Highest Score | Strike Rate |
|---|---|---|---|---|---|---|
Hashim Amla | 44 | 1277 | 33.6 | 0 | 97 | 132.05 |
Phil Salt | 46 | 1540 | 38.5 | 4 | 141 | 168.12 |
Player | Innings | Runs | Average | 100s | Highest Score | Strike Rate |
|---|---|---|---|---|---|---|
Hashim Amla | 163 | 4563 | 30.83 | 2 | 104 | 126.04 |
Phil Salt | 312 | 8135 | 28.24 | 4 | 141 | 155.01 |
A: Hashim Amla has scored 55 centuries in international cricket, which is greater in comparison to Phil Salt who has scored 5 centuries in the same category.
A: Hashim Amla has scored runs 8113 and 9282 across ODI and Test respectively, which is greater compared to Phil Salt's 988 and 0 across ODI and Test formats. Whereas Phil Salt has scored runs 8135 and 1540 across T20 and T20I matches which is more compared to Hashim Amla's 4563 and 1277 across T20 and T20I formats.